  • H.263 is an international standard of ITU-T that can makes the service such as video phone, video conference in the transmission line less than 64Kbps. This recommendation draft has used motion estimation/compensation, transform coding and quantizing methods. TMN5 used for the performance estimation of H.263 has fundamentally used DCT in transform coding method and presented quantizer for quantizing the DCT transform coefficient. This paper is presenting adaptive quantizer effectively able to quantize DCT coefficient considering the human visual sensitivity while the structure of TMN5 is maintaining. As quantizer that proposed DCT-based H.263 could make transmit more frame than TMN5 in a same transfer speed, it could lower the frame drop effect. And the luminance signal appeared the difference of -0.3 ~ +0.7dB in the average PSNR for the estimation of objective image quality and the chrominance signal appeared the improvement in about 1.5dB in comparision with TMN5. As a result it can attain the better image quality compared to TMN5 in the estimation of subjective image quality.

  • Objectives : Cognitive complaints are reported frequently after breast cancer treatments. The causes of cognitive decline are multifactorial, a result of the effect of cancer itself, chemotherapy, and psychological factors such as depression and anxiety. However, cognitive decline does not always correlate with neuropsychological test performance. The purpose of this study was to examine the relationship of subjective cognitive decline with objective measurement and to explore associated factors of cognitive function in breast cancer survivors. Methods : We included 29 breast cancer survivors who complain cognitive decline at least 6 months after treatment and 20 age-matched healthy controls. Neuropsychological tests were performed in all participants. Multivariable regression analysis evaluated associations between neuropsychological test scores and psychological distress including depression and anxiety, also considering age, education, and comorbidity. Results : There were no statistically significant differences in neuropsychological test performances. However, the breast cancer survivors showed a significantly higher depression(p=0.002) and anxiety(p<0.001) than the healthy controls did. Among the cancer survivors, poorer executive function was strongly associated with higher depression(${\beta}=-0.336$, p=0.001) and anxiety(${\beta}=-0.273$, p=0.009), after controlling for age, education, and comorbidity. In addition, poorer attention was also significantly related with depression(${\beta}=-0.375$, p=0.023) and anxiety (${\beta}=-0.404$, p=0.013). Conclusions : The results of this study showed the discrepancies between subjective complaints and objective measures of cognitive function in breast cancer survivors. It suggests that subjective cognitive decline could be indicators of psychological distress such as depression and anxiety.

  • Purpose: To evaluate the clinical stability and function after arthroscopic anterior cruciate ligament(ACL) reconstruction using fresh-frozen tibialis tendon allograft. Materials and Methods: Of the patients who underwent ACL reconstruction using tibialis tendon allograft from July 2002 to June 2003, thirty-one patients could be evaluated and the mean follow-up period was 19 months. Evaluations included were Lysholm knee score, 2000 International knee Documentation Committee (IKDC) subjective knee score, Lachman test, pivot shift test, KT-1000 arthrometer measurement and 2000 IKDC knee examination. Results: The mean Lysholm score was 88. Twenty-eight patients (90.3%) were good or exellent for the measured parameters. Twenty-seven patients(87.1%) was over 70 in IKDC subjective knee score. Thirty patients (96.8%) had 1+ firm end or negative Lachman test. 27 patients (87.1%) had a negative pivot shift. Thirty patients (96.8%) had less than 5mm difference of maximal manual difference by KT-1000 arthrometer. Twenty -nine patients (93.5%) were nearly normal or normal grade by 2000 IKDC knee examination. Complications were 1 case of failure and 1 case of infection. Conclusion: ACL reconstruction with the double-stranded fresh-frozen tibialis tendon allograft resulted in a reliable and predictable outcome after short-term follow-up.

  • This study sought to identify the effectiveness of training programs by developing mobile app-based training programs to enhance memory, attention, and language function, which is known to be vulnerable to menopause women. It was conducted on 40 Climacteric woman between 40 to 60 years complaining about cognitive function decline. The mobile app-based cognitive training was an 8 week program. There were a total of 24 sessions and each session took 20-30 minutes, three times per week. The survey was carried out including a baseline study pre and post intervention study. The research variables were objective cognitive function (overall cognitive function, memory, attention, and language function), subjective cognitive function and quality of life. The cognitive training program showed a significant increase in overall cognitive function(t=-8.688, p<.001), memory(t=-4.765, p<.001), attention : number of correct answers(t=-7.293, p<.001), language high frequency response speed(Z=-2.179, p=.036), language low frequency response speed(Z=-2.737, p=.009) and quality of life (t=-3.358, p=.002). However, there was no significant difference in the scores for subjective cognitive function. The cognitive training program was found to be an effective intervention for improving the cognitive function of Climacteric women. It could be used as a cognitive intervention tool that is accessible at home without expert help.

  • The hypothetical nature of stated preferences can lead to a hypothetical bias that might work as a normative pressure, influencing survey responses. This paper aims to test the impact of social desirability bias by comparing economic estimates based on both subjective and objective valuation questions. The case study is about an urban riverine restoration project in Deajeon, South Korea. As valuation methods both contingent valuation and choice experiments were comparatively applied. Based on a nationally representative sample of 1,000 respondents, the test results offered contrasting conclusions between two test approaches. Accroding to the estimation results based on the conventional valuation, the marginal willingness to pay estimates are 10,500 KRW from CV; and 18,600 KRW for improving water quality, 2,200 KRW for the inside view, 8,900 KRW for the outside view, and 5,800 KRW for biodiversity from CE. A segmentation-based approach is a conventionally used method, which showed a limited impact of social desirability on willingness to pay estimates. The alternative parameterization-based approach measures a model-wide impact of social desirability, proving a significant bias. Although the study positioned a cheap-talk statement before the valuation section of the survey questionnaires, which might have pre-screened the bias, the overall implications of the results suggest a caution in reducing and observing hypothetical bias. There might remain a significant and substantial hypothetical bias even after cheap-talk, particularly in situations with strong social desirability, so that the potential role of objective valuation questions is guaranteed.

  • Previous studies on art pricing mostly focused on auction data because of the limitation of non-auction market data. This study investigated on both auction and non-auction markets to see the difference in art pricing mechanisms of both markets. Especially, while prior hedonic models included only quantatative variables to predict art prices, we added a qualitative measure, artistic value of a artwork, along with the original hedonic model to develop a more comprehensive model, and tested if his change may make more precise predictions. As a result, when we did not divide our data into auction and non-auction groups, we did not find any significant difference between the original hedonic model and the new model including artistic value. However, when we separated non-auction group from auction group, we found that predicted prices in the new model showed significantly closer values to the actual prices. This study contributes to our knowledge on art pricing by showing that artistic value may have important but differential impacts on different art dealing channels.

  • Various wood defects occur during tree growing or wood processing. Thus, to use wood practically, it is necessary to objectively assess their quality based on the usage requirement by accurately classifying their defects. However, manual visual grading and species classification may result in differences due to subjective decisions; therefore, computer-vision-based image analysis is required for the objective evaluation of wood quality and the speeding up of wood production. In this study, the SIFT+k-NN and CNN models were used to implement a model that automatically classifies knots and analyze its accuracy. Toward this end, a total of 1,172 knot images in various shapes from five domestic conifers were used for learning and validation. For the SIFT+k-NN model, SIFT technology was used to extract properties from the knot images and k-NN was used for the classification, resulting in the classification with an accuracy of up to 60.53% when k-index was 17. The CNN model comprised 8 convolution layers and 3 hidden layers, and its maximum accuracy was 88.09% after 1205 epoch, which was higher than that of the SIFT+k-NN model. Moreover, if there is a large difference in the number of images by knot types, the SIFT+k-NN tended to show a learning biased toward the knot type with a higher number of images, whereas the CNN model did not show a drastic bias regardless of the difference in the number of images. Therefore, the CNN model showed better performance in knot classification. It is determined that the wood knot classification by the CNN model will show a sufficient accuracy in its practical applicability.

  • Purpose: To evaluate the outcome of symptomatic osteochondritis dissecans of the talus treated with arthroscopic debridement and multiple drilling. Materials and Methods: Between 1997 and 2003, 14 arthroscopic debridement(group I) and 15 arthroscopic multiple drilling(group II) were performed. There are 21 male and 8 female patients. Mean age was 34.4 years(33.8 years in group I, 37.5 years in group II) and average follow-up period was 43.2 months(46.4 months in group I, 40.1 months in group II). Simple radiographs and MRI were performed preoperatively and postoperatively, and the progressive stage of the lesions was evaluated through the arthroscopic surgery. Clinical results were evaluated with ankle-hindfoot scale and scoring scale for subjective and objective functional outcomes. The results were compared between 2 groups. Results: There are 20 medial(7 in group I, 13 in group II), 6 lateral(5 in group I, 1 in group II), and 3 both-side(2 in group I, 1 in group II) lesions. According to the classification of Berndt and Harty, there are 4 stage II(4 in group I, 0 in group II), 19 stage III(9 in group I, 10 in group II), and 6 stage IV(1 in group I, 5 in group II). According to the ankle-hindfoot score, the mean score was significantly improved $53.1{\pm}2.7$ points preoperatively to $85.1{\pm}8.5$ points postoperatively in group I and $54.6{\pm}6.8\;to\;80.7{\pm}8.5$ points group II. Subjective and functional scores was also improved $49.6{\pm}10.5$ points preoperatively to $84.6{\pm}7.7$ points postoperatively in group I and $50.7{\pm}9.2\;to\;83.0{\pm}9.6$ points in group II. But there were no statistical significance between them. Conclusion: Arthroscopic debridement and multiple drilling for the treatment of osteochondral lesions of the talus showed successful results and there was no statistically significant difference between them.

  • A survey of risk perception in Korea was conducted in 2001 with a special emphasis on industrial and technological risks. This article summarizes the characteristics of risk perception in consideration of socio-demographic background of respondents. The survey with sample size of 1,870 evaluates the perceived level of 25 risk items in the areas of transportation, chemicals, environment, industry, and nuclear power generation. Risks are categorized by using factor analysis to clarify attitudinal or behavioral properties of risk perception. Research findings show that the level of perceived risk does not correspond to the statistical level. Socio-demographic variables are significant predictors in explaining risk perception, or the discrepancies between "subjective" and "objective" risks. Effective risk communication can reduce the perceptional discrepancies, improve the awareness of technological risks, and ultimately facilitate the process of making and implementing policies for risk management and safety regulation. This article tries to provides policy guidelines for "Who is the target for risk communication" and "Which risk has the policy priority for safety improvement." Married females at the age of 30s and 40s with lower education and lower income in small cities are more vulnerable to risk misperception than other groups. More information and knowledge regarding unfamiliar, intangible, new technological risks should be delivered to the vulnerable groups for reducing perceptional bias. Society-wide safety can be improved by integrating policy, human, and social factors as well as techno-engineering advances.

  • Without the involvement of time in animation, it cannot be possible to create movement. Therefore, tine is the important element to create animation. In animation, the expression of the emotion of character is more complicate than the appearance. Time is one of element to use for express of the emotion. It can be divided two types of time as the real time and the animation time broadly. The real time has linear, irreversible and analogue form which is in our daily life. And the animation time has multi-direction, reversible, and digital form which can be detected in the movie. For the animation time, there are many types of time that are the running time, the production time, the subjective time, the objective time, the ambiguous time and the universal time etc. This study is to extend and enrich the express as film language through various types of times in animation. Time is one of important element that can be useful method for expressing many unique scenes in film art as film language.
